腾讯云服务器(CVM)本身不包含数据库服务,是否需要额外购买数据库取决于您的业务需求。以下是几种常见情况及建议:
1. 不购买数据库的情况
- 使用本地数据库:您可以在腾讯云服务器上自行安装MySQL、PostgreSQL等数据库软件(如通过Docker或手动安装),直接利用服务器本地存储运行数据库。
- 优点:成本低(仅需支付服务器费用),适合轻量级应用或测试环境。
- 缺点:需自行维护(备份、优化、安全等),性能受服务器配置限制,无高可用保障。
2. 需要购买数据库的情况
如果您的业务对数据可靠性、性能或扩展性有较高要求,建议使用腾讯云提供的托管数据库服务,例如:
- 云数据库 TencentDB(支持MySQL、Redis、MongoDB等)
- 优点:自动备份、监控、高可用架构,支持弹性扩展,省去运维成本。
- 适用场景:生产环境、高并发业务或需要数据持久化的应用。
3. 其他替代方案
- Serverless数据库(如TDSQL-C Serverless):按实际使用量计费,适合流量波动大的业务。
- 混合架构:核心业务用云数据库,非关键数据用本地数据库以降低成本。
选择建议
- 预算有限/测试环境:用云服务器自建数据库。
- 生产环境/重要数据:优先选择腾讯云托管数据库(如TencentDB),保障稳定性和安全性。
- 具体选型:根据业务类型(关系型/NoSQL)、数据量、访问频率等选择数据库型号。
腾讯云数据库产品参考
- 云数据库 MySQL
- 云数据库 Redis
- TDSQL-C(兼容MySQL的Serverless数据库)
如有进一步需求(如配置建议或成本优化),可提供更多业务细节以便针对性解答。
云服务器